All Violations (120)
Of the 10 children's record evaluated, two lacked documentation of hearing and vision screenings.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
The operational policies are lacking in the following information: promotion of outdoor play and physical activity.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
During the inspection 10 personnel records were evaluated, 4 lacked documented proof of how caregivers met the required education requirements, Additionally, documentation of a van's drivers current driver's license was not available for review.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-15
The operational policies are lacking in the following information: safe sleep policy for infants 12 months old and younger.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
Emergency names and telephone numbers for the children being transported is not in the van.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-08-15
Of the 10 personnel records evaluated, one staff does not have First Aid training.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-15
Based on the number of deficienices cited, the director(s) are not operating the center in complaince with Minimum Standards. It is the responsibility of the director to ensure the day to day operations are in compiance.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-08
The sheets in the cribs for three infants were not fitting snugly. Pictures were taken.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-08
The operational policies are lacking in the following information: staff vaccination policy.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
The operational policies are lacking in the following information: the operations emergency preparedness plan.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
The loose fill surfacing on the toddler playground has become overgrown with grass and is no longer at the proper depth of six inches. The grass should be killed and new mulch added. Also, the loose fill surfacing on the playground for older children is not measuring six inches. Pictures were taken.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-29
Of the 10 children's records evaluated the following information was missing: 1. Two files lacked the address for the emergency contact. 2. One filed lacked the name, address and phone number for the emergency contact,
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-15

This standard was evaluated in regards to a self report and compliance was not met,. A child was injured while on a field trip on 6/14/22; an incident report was not provided to the parent until 6/24/22. The parent must be receive the incident report within 48 hours of the incident occurring.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-08
This standard was evalauted in regards to a self report. Two staff on a field trip do not have CPR and First Aid training.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-15
The center did not report to Child Care Regulation a injury received by a child that required medical attention within the required two day time frame.
Resolution: Corrected: 2022-07-08
